InfernoCast 11 - Travis Stevens, Silver Medalist Olympian in Judo and BJJ Black Belt

from InfernoCast · host Kaleb Plank / Travis Stevens

In this episode Kaleb talks to Travis about his start in Judo, his 2 years off due to a severe injury and the day he decided that he was going all the way.  There are several discussions about the mindset of a high level athlete, how the 2012 loss made him hit rock bottom and how he came back to get on the podium in 2016.  Other topics included methodology of training athletes and managing the day to day grind of working hard as an athlete.
